    As someone who is born and raised in Oakville, I can say that nowadays a good, honest, transparent…read moredentist is difficult to find in this town. Understanding the inconsistency of the dental industry is crucial, and it's a perspective that I believe needs to be shared. I acknowledge the knowledge of this dental team and the cleanliness of the office with its modern equipment. However, it's important to also consider the patient's perspective in order to bring about the necessary changes. My concern is the "cost to do business, authenticity and transparency." Here, you cannot get your teeth cleaned without a full consult from the dentist first, multiple costly photos (from all angles!) and xrays, and this consult isn't just a "let's check to see the general health of your teeth," which is what I would expect and nothing more unless I ASKED for it. I do not care if I have a narrow jaw at 54 years of age...I am not a child that needs, wants or asked for reparative measures. I take extreme care of my teeth, and it shows (photo attached). I do not need SPECULATORY advice on why my 2nd last two molars failed me - I explained that I know exactly why...one reason was I was severely lacking nutrients after the birth of my child and simultaneously had 3 front teeth crumble...yet this was ignored in order to have me explore myofascial correction options because it was maybe due to my narrow jaw. The other molar issue I had was because another dentist removed all the enamel from my molar and crowned it unnecessarily (made a great amount of $$$ off this!); pain and sensitivity got so intense I developed a condition called condensing osteitis and told NEXT I needed a root canal...I went to my dental surgeon and had the entire tooth extracted. Trust was lost. The dental industry needs correction and transparency--it's a big problem. No one should leave a dentist's office paying $654 out of pocket when their intent was to get their teeth cleaned, and they get them cleaned regularly every 8 months, yet be told there were issues and a multitude of costly photos and x-rays taken without so much as a discussion on the cost of these. I had just undergone dental surgery 10 days ago and explained the sensitivity of my mouth (an old root canal extraction done by my excellent dental surgeon, not this dentist). This fact was ignored, and I sat in a dental chair for 3 1/4 hours to get a talking to about my narrow jaw and cleaning that was so severe that I felt empathy was not a part of this dental practice. I am still sore all over my body from the tension and pain I experienced from the cleaning. So, to those reading this, I wrote this so you know exactly what you're getting into beforehand and to help with transparency & consistency within an industry that needs more of it. The dental industry needs a huge revamp.
